生物膜SBR与活性污泥SBR的比较研究

摘    要:采用多孔高分子材料作为生物膜载体,探讨了生物膜SBR(BSBR)工艺的性能,并将其与传统活性污泥SBR进行了比较研究.BSBR工艺COD平均去除率为91.8%,SBR工艺COD平均去除率为89.6%.BSBR工艺系统对较低进水NH4 -N浓度有良好的适应性,且沉降性能优于SBR工艺,处理效果好.这些优势对提高间歇式操作模式的处理效率具有重要意义.

Comparative investigation of bio-film SBR and activated sludge SBR

Abstract:Taking porous multimolecular material as the carrier of bio-film,the performances of bio-film SBR(BSBR) and traditional activated sludge SBR were discussed and investigated by means of comparison between them.Mean removal rates of COD by using BSBR and SBR processing were 91.8% and 89.6%,respectively.The BSBR processing system possessed fine adaptability to lower concentration of NH_4~ -N of the influent,superior sediment ability to that of SBR processing,and good processing effect.These superiorities are significant for improvement of processing efficiency with intermittent operation mode.
